Driving Forces: What's Propelling the Steel Wire Braid Hydraulic Hose Market?

Several key factors are propelling the growth of the steel wire braid hydraulic hose market. The burgeoning global construction and mining sectors, characterized by extensive use of heavy machinery and hydraulic systems, are primary drivers. The expanding oil and gas industry, with its reliance on high-pressure hydraulic systems for drilling and extraction, significantly contributes to demand. Furthermore, the automotive industry's ongoing shift towards advanced driver-assistance systems (ADAS) and electric vehicles necessitates reliable and efficient hydraulic components, including steel wire braid hoses. Industrial automation is another significant driver, as automated systems frequently utilize hydraulics for precise control and power transmission. The increasing adoption of advanced manufacturing processes across diverse sectors necessitates durable and high-performance hydraulic hoses, thus boosting market growth. Finally, government regulations focused on improving safety standards and reducing environmental impact in various industries are indirectly driving the demand for superior quality, longer-lasting hoses, replacing older, less efficient models. This combination of macro-level industrial expansion and micro-level technological advancements creates a fertile ground for continued market expansion.

Challenges and Restraints in Steel Wire Braid Hydraulic Hose Market

Despite its promising growth trajectory, the steel wire braid hydraulic hose market faces several challenges. Fluctuations in raw material prices, particularly steel and rubber, directly impact production costs and profitability. Competition from alternative hose types, such as thermoplastic hoses, presents a significant challenge, particularly in applications where weight and flexibility are prioritized over extreme pressure resistance. Stringent environmental regulations related to the manufacturing and disposal of hoses may lead to increased production costs and complex compliance requirements. Technological advancements leading to the development of more sophisticated hydraulic systems may require specialized hose designs, creating the need for ongoing research and development investments. Regional economic downturns or specific industry slowdowns can significantly impact demand, creating cyclical fluctuations in market growth. Moreover, maintaining consistent quality control across a geographically dispersed supply chain presents ongoing operational challenges for manufacturers.
